хары

Yakut

Etymology

From хараа (qaraa) + -ыы (-ıı).

Noun

хары • (qarı)

  1. (anatomy) forearm
  2. (by extension) (zootomy) the lower half of the front leg of a quadruped (four-legged animal)

Coordinate terms

  • хол (qol, upper arm) (cognate with Bashkir ҡул (qul))
